Ancient Egyptians believed the stars to be representations of the Gods, and therefore very powerful. Khufu's pyramid (left) has a number of “star shafts” which directly line up with the star of Sirius, Alpha Draco, Kochab and Orion’s Belt. Kochab is of particular importance as it was considered one of the "Imperishable Ones", or a star that lives forever.
